Nowadays, I watch movies mostly with Netflix and Popcorn Time and, as a result, I have become slightly more picky about what I watch. In the past, I used to watch some really random stuff just because there were a few decent actors involved and this movie was a perfect example. Indeed, I had really had no idea what what to expect from this flick but since I really have a weak spot for Danny Devito and Kathy Bates, I thought I might as well check it out. Well, I think that those 2 actors are both really underrated but even them couldn't save the damned thing… Seriously, the story was just really average, it was not original at all and completely predictable. At least, I have to admit that Neve Campbell is a very charming actress but she was actually rather weak here. Indeed, she played it way too seriously when all the other actors were over-the-top and completely satirical. Above all, the main character and his adoptive parents were rather despicable and they made the whole thing rather painfull to watch. Anyway, to conclude, I have seen worse movies in my life but it doesn't mean this one was worth a look.

Posted : 16 years, 7 months ago on 3 November 2007 03:54Raised by upper-class parents (Herrmann and Baranski), Richard Clayton (Livingston) is an author writing books on anger management and soon to marry Ellen (Neve Campbell). Unfortunately, his brother Mitchell tells him on a night he's had one too many, that he, Richard, was adopted! So Richard decides to find his real parents, who turn out to be obnoxious trailer-park clowns (De Vito and Bates). But no matter who you are or where you are from, you can't change your (real) parents, and you certainly can't choose them... or can you?
I honestly always have a hard time with comedies in general, but American comedies are in my opinion some of the worst ever. This movie isn't the worst ever, but it's not the best either. It certainly has its moments, and its funny lines; however it has a lot of cliches and way too many predictable references to hicks.
Still enjoyable for the actors' performances. A great cast. And all in all, it's not all *that* bad.
If you like silly goofy comedies, then this is for you.
